Buying Or Selling Real Estate In West Suburban Chicago? You Need A Real Estate Lawyer

It's a cost-effective insurance policy

While the custom varies throughout the country, it is advisable to have a real estate lawyer represent you a as buyer or seller of real estate in the western suburbs of Chicago. This is true of real estate transactions in both Cook and Du Page Counties. Essentially, the transaction is too complex not to have legal representation.

During most residential transactions, there’s an attorney review period during which the attorney for both the buyer and seller may review and modify the contract. Most lay people do not have the expertise to manage this facet alone. When the level of complexity is increased by adding in issues of title insurance, forms of taking title, easements, encroachments, financing, zoning and tax pro-ration, it does not make sense not to have a legal expert in your corner.
